Ermalean (Kendrix) Hall was born April 30, 1942 in Urbana, Arkansas to Floyd and Letha Norman Kendrix. She is the sixth of eight children and attended Eldorado High School. In 1964 she married Sammie Lee Hall in Warren, Arkansas. During their union they had five beautiful children. Ermalean moved to Flint, MI in 1970 where she resided for over fifty years.
Ermalean (Erma) was affectionately known as Mama Hall and every memory of her ended with a smile. Erma’s greatest joy was being an amazing mother, grandmother and great grandmother. Erma was also a loving foster mother for over ten years. She was a devoted wife, sister, aunt, and friend. She moved with humility, confidence, elegance, and love.
Erma accepted Christ at an early age and dedicated her life to the Lord. Her dedication to the church and the community was very admirable. She became an active member of New Beginnings Ministries in 1999. She devoted countless hours of service to this church and loved her church family dearly. Erma was a woman of great faith with an anointment over her soul. Her relationship with the Lord was quite special. It was customary for Erma to designate mandatory uninterrupted prayer time daily. In 2013 as her health began to decline she relocated to Lakeland, Florida with her daughter Patricia and granddaughter Lauren. Keeping God as the head of her life Erma joined the City of Refuge Church of God in Christ and became a mother of the church. As her health continued to decline her faith grew stronger, giving praise and glory to God. She encouraged anyone she encountered to develop a relationship with God and to live life in a spiritual manner.
Erma took great pride and pleasure in bringing the family together yearly for the big Thanksgiving feast. It was undoubtedly the best time of the year! She loved to read the bible, cook, share memories and enjoyed the opportunity to somehow remain the reigning champion of ALL the games (Dominos, Uno, Rack-O, Scrabble, Concentration etc.) played. She never missed a good bargain and loved to attend rummage sales. Some of her favorite hobbies were journaling, fishing with her friends and grandchildren.
On February 03, 2020 God spoke and Erma answered the call to be with the Lord.
